Definition of slang:

(n) : Language that is outside of conventional usage; language that is unique to a particular profession or subject; jargon
(v) : to vocally abuse, or shout at
"1888: Also, he had to keep his temper when he was slanged in the theatre porch by a policeman — Rudyard Kipling, ‘Miss Youghal's Sais’, Plain Tales from the Hills (Folio Society 2007, p. 26)"
